Buying advice

Consider the paint type (watercolor, acrylic, oil) and your skill level. For beginners, a versatile set like Royal & Langnickel offers value. Professionals may prefer individual brushes from Da Vinci or Princeton for specific tasks. Look for synthetic brushes for acrylic and watercolor; natural bristles work best with oil. Always check reviews for shedding and durability.
